The role

Clifford Chance has an ambitious global strategy which puts clients at the very heart of everything the Firm does. The Business Development ("BD") function is pivotal in making the Firm strategy a reality. BD teams collaborate strategically with partners, lawyers and other business professional functions to drive sustainable growth. The BD function supports conversion of key client and market opportunities through the development and delivery of targeted business development and marketing plans.
 

Job purpose

To work with and support colleagues in the global Business Development team across a range of tactical and operational tasks relating to client relationship management; business development; marketing campaigns and initiatives; as well as specific activities related to wider Business Development function projects.
 

Key responsibilities

Business Development Activities

  • Client information and research – collating and maintaining information for clients; including descriptions of new matters, organisation charts, business structures and client strategies. This will involve liaising with other teams (e.g. Commercial Analysis), leveraging internal reports, and liaising with key client team members throughout the firm to gather information.
  • Supporting the Business Development team in responding to client RFPs, including researching relevant information and coordinating document production.
  • Maintaining the firm's library of capability statements, ensuring the regular updating of information as it becomes available.
  • Assisting with the legal directory process inclusive of drafting the relevant legal directory submissions.
  • Client Events: Supporting on the development and implementation of client events, in particular developing and maintaining targeted invitation lists and following up with participants.
  • Client planning – supporting the global Business Development teams in the implementation of the client plan, including tracking actions.
  • Assist with the production and delivery of internal marketing communications e.g., newsletters, intranet updates, etc.
  • Support the Business Development team in developing external BD and marketing materials such as brochures and client briefings.
  • Client listening – supporting the process associated with taking client feedback and using the intelligence to support the growth of the client.
  • Relationship meetings – assisting with the production of relationship documents and materials ahead of meetings.
  • Internal relationship communications – assisting with the creation and internal dissemination of client information.
  • Internal team meetings – arranging and preparing for internal client team meetings, taking notes and following up on actions.
  • Client financials – working with the Commercial Analysis Team to respond to financial information-related reporting requests.
  • Client fee arrangements – maintaining fee agreements on the central database and responding to requests for fee information.
  • Client reporting – collating information for and assisting with the creation of client Value Added Reports (VAR) and other relationship reports specified by the client.
  • Secondments – maintaining secondment information, liaising with client secondees, arranging and assisting with briefing sessions.
  • Work with PAs to create bespoke client mailing lists, providing training to PAs and fee earners on our CRM system as required.

Data Management Activities

  • Support the GBU/product teams in setting up and maintaining matter capture as it is incorporated into global processes.
  • Leverage reporting from Foundation to assist with managing matter capture, trend spotting, client development.
  • Support the process of transferring historical matter information (leveraging directory submissions) into matter capture format.
  • Work with fee earners to ensure matter capture forms are properly populated for all new matters.
  • Supporting the global Business Development team in the regular audit of capability statements to ensure all materials are kept current.
  • Ensuring fee earner CVs and website profiles are maintained and updated on a regular basis.
